117.info
人生若只如初见

acess数据库迁移有哪些难点

在将Access数据库迁移到其他数据库系统时,确实存在一些常见的难点。这些挑战主要涉及数据复杂性、系统兼容性、数据安全和隐私问题、缺乏专业技能和工具,以及预算和时间限制等方面。以下是一些具体的难点和解决方案:

具体难点

  • 数据复杂性:Access数据库中可能包含大量的表格、视图、存储过程、触发器等对象,这些对象之间存在复杂的关系和依赖性,增加了迁移过程的复杂性。
  • 系统兼容性:不同的数据库系统有不同的数据存储格式、查询语言和访问方式,需要进行适当的转换和适配。
  • 数据安全和隐私问题:数据在迁移过程中不被未授权访问、不被篡改和不丢失是迁移过程中不可忽视的重要因素。
  • 缺乏专业技能和工具:数据库迁移需要专业的技能和工具来确保迁移的成功和数据的安全。
  • 预算和时间限制:迁移项目可能受到预算和时间的限制,需要在有限的资源下完成迁移工作。

解决方案和注意事项

  • 准备工作:在运行迁移工具之前,解决一些有助于简化迁移过程的问题,如添加表索引和主键,检查主键/外键关系,删除"附件"列等。
  • 选择合适的迁移工具:使用Microsoft SQL Server迁移助手(SSMA)等工具可以简化迁移过程,并解决一些兼容性问题。
  • 详细规划和测试:进行详细的迁移规划,包括数据备份、数据验证和测试等步骤,以确保迁移的成功和数据的安全性。

通过上述分析,我们可以看到Access数据库迁移过程中可能遇到的难点,以及如何通过充分的准备和选择合适的工具来克服这些难点。希望这些信息能够帮助您顺利完成数据库迁移工作。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fec99AzsKAQJVAlc.html

推荐文章

  • creis数据库如何进行数据权限分配

    Creis数据库并非一个实际存在的数据库产品,因此无法提供具体关于该数据库的数据权限分配方法。但是,我可以为您提供一些数据库权限分配的通用知识和技巧,这些可...

  • acess数据库如何进行数据可视化分析

    ACESS实际上是一个拼写错误,您可能指的是Microsoft Access数据库。以下是关于Microsoft Access数据库如何进行数据可视化分析的详细解答:
    数据可视化分析步...

  • acess数据库能用于在线游戏吗

    ACESS数据库本身是一个通用的数据库管理系统,它本身并不能直接用于在线游戏,但是可以存储和管理游戏相关的数据。例如,它可以用来存储游戏的用户信息、游戏内容...

  • acess数据库怎样进行数据快速查询

    在Microsoft Access数据库中进行数据快速查询,可以通过以下几种方法实现: 使用参数查询:允许用户在运行查询时输入参数值,从而动态地筛选数据。这种方法使得查...

  • acess数据库安全性如何保障

    Microsoft Access数据库是一种广泛使用的桌面关系数据库管理系统,它提供了多种安全措施来保护数据库的安全性,但在使用时也需要注意一些潜在的安全风险。以下是...

  • acess数据库怎样优化查询

    优化Access数据库查询是提高数据库性能和响应速度的关键。以下是一些有效的优化技巧: 使用索引:为经常用于查询条件的列创建索引,可以显著提高查询速度。但要注...

  • acess数据库能用于大型项目吗

    Microsoft Access数据库,通常简称为Access数据库,是由Microsoft Office套件的一部分,主要用于个人和小型企业的数据管理。它是一个基于文件的关系型数据库管理...

  • phpstudy数据库能用于游戏开发吗

    是的,PHPStudy中的MySQL数据库可以用于游戏开发,但通常不是首选。以下是其相关介绍:
    PHPStudy数据库在游戏开发中的应用
    PHPStudy是一个集成了PHP、...